We’re looking for a highly organised, proactive Marketing Coordinator (Operations) to turn marketing plans into live campaigns, content, and communications — and to help make the whole machine run smoother as we grow.
What this role is
This is not a box-ticking admin job. It sits at the point where marketing ideas turn into things that actually ship — the coordination, the systems, and the operational glue that keeps campaigns moving. Your job is to make sure campaigns go live on time, assets reach the right audiences, workflows stay organised, and nothing gets lost in the handoffs. You’ll also support the team’s work on smarter operational processes — helping put AI tools, automation, and scalable workflows into practice across marketing. You’ll work alongside the wider team — supporting the build, keeping what’s already live running, and spotting where automation can take the pressure off. You’ll work closely with creative, leadership, and other teams to improve how marketing is planned, delivered, and managed.

The Tools You’ll Work With
You should already have working knowledge of most of this stack: CRM & marketing — HubSpot. Project & work management — Asana or Monday. com AI — Claude for drafting, summarising, and speeding up the repetitive thinking. Automation — comfortable working in n8n, Zapier, or Make to support the build and upkeep of automations. Channels — email marketing platforms like Mailchimp and other CMS platforms. You don’t need to have used every one of these, but you should be hands-on with several and quick to pick up the rest.
